I plan on rebuilding too. Here´s my ideas.
~I´m going to have the block dipped in acid (to clean it), then honed and bored probably .030 over. If I can, I want to try for a stroke of 4.0. I´m going to go ahead and call JE Pistons to get a custom set of pistons. Hopefully I´ll be able to drop my compression ratio to 8.5:1.
~Next will be my crankshaft, I´m going to have it cleaned, lightened and balanced.
~On to the heads. New valves, lifters, springs and new cams with slightly higher lift duration...along with AEM Adjustable cam gears to advance/retard timing.
~I´m going to check on prices for a port and polish of my upper and lower intake runners. I´m getting a new throttle body which I´m going to see if it can be bored out a little extra to make room for more air.
~A custom bent cold air intake will be placed on afterwards.
~I´m buying a GTX manifold from corksport for 180 bucks on which I´m either going to have them find an IHI RB5 turbo and have it rebuilt (for safety reasons) OR I might just have my new brother in law build me a turbo from scratch to fit it onto that GTX manifold. (Depends on which route will be cheaper)
~I´m getting another transmission which I want to tear apart, and take to a shop and have them build me beefier, and somewhat shorter gears. A more durable input/lay/output shafts and I´m dropping on a B&M short throw shifter.
~EGTdude is also working on a custom exhaust for me, a single pipe back to a muffler which then feeds twin exhaust pipes with stainless steel tipping, which will come out my new rear bumper from onderground design ;-)
~I´ll try to find a shop that does custom ECUs with re-programmable chips.

Hopefully after all this is done I´ll have an Escort GTX pushing (at least) 250 hp, 250 lb ft torque out and will give Buick Regal GS´s and Grand Prix GT(P)s a run for their big 3.8s. (yeah i turned my attention on them once I was murdered by a Regal GS. hehe ;-)

i wouldnt recommend installing a lightened pulley...chances are, the pully ur gettin is gonna be real light...only problem with this is this...it wont have a harmonic balancer..meaning ur crap is gonna be vibratin the crap out of the engine after a few thousand miles...which in turn will cause the crank bearings to go out again..so if ur wantin to keep the rebuild from happening again...look specifically for a pullly that advertises a "harmonic balancer"
